Output 5008cc4ab50504857aafde23c09898a95cdb308a08b0bd92fdef206f8692f245:7

value
590522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 add26969d22613e3ea117f519e6bd25acea3b0b2 OP_EQUAL
address
3HY6tPxHe628GjtFdau1jk3smhDUjFd6ux
transaction
5008cc4ab50504857aafde23c09898a95cdb308a08b0bd92fdef206f8692f245
spent
true